    Oklahoma Legal Strategy vs. Encore Capital Group

    State Law: Consumer Protection Act

    Okla. Stat. tit. 15, § 751 prohibits unfair and deceptive practices in Oklahoma. You can sue directly.DisputeAI cites this statute automatically in your demand letter.

    Federal: Fair Debt Collection Practices Act

    FDCPA Section 1692g requires Encore Capital Group to validate the debt within 30 days. Section 1692e prohibits false or misleading representations. Section 1692f prohibits unfair practices. Violations allow statutory damages up to $1,000 plus attorney fees.

    Tips for Oklahoma Residents

    • Encore owns Midland Credit — same playbook applies
    • CFPB fined Encore $42M in 2015
    • Demand chain-of-title documentation
    • Challenge robo-signed affidavits in court
    • File complaints with CFPB and state AG
    • File a complaint with the Oklahoma Office of the Attorney General if Encore Capital Group doesn't respond
